Ethereum Gets a Speed Boost: Millisecond Preconfirmations Arrive via FAST RPC
Imagine waiting in line at a bustling coffee shop, only for your order to zip through in the blink of an eye—that’s the kind of thrill Ethereum users are now experiencing with Primev’s innovative FAST RPC. This breakthrough lets transactions on the Ethereum mainnet hit preconfirmation speeds as quick as 200 milliseconds, transforming what used to feel like a sluggish crawl into a seamless sprint. Whether you’re transferring Ether (ETH), diving into smart contracts, or snagging the latest non-fungible tokens (NFTs), this tech promises to make your onchain interactions feel lightning-fast, rivaling the zip of high-speed layer-1 blockchains like those known for sub-second confirmations.
How FAST RPC Supercharges Ethereum Transactions
Picture Ethereum’s mainnet as a busy highway that’s finally getting express lanes. Primev’s FAST RPC acts like a turbocharged engine, connecting your crypto wallet directly to blockchain nodes for rapid transaction handling. Preconfirmation here means getting an early thumbs-up from block builders that your transaction is queued up for the next block, often in under 200 milliseconds, with full inclusion following swiftly. This isn’t just hype; it’s backed by real demos, like the one shared by Primev’s founder Murat Akdeniz on X back in that memorable post, where an ETH transfer preconfirmed in 377 milliseconds and landed in the same block—all via a familiar wallet like MetaMask.

Scaling Up: Challenges and Real-World Testing of FAST RPC
Of course, speed is one thing, but reliability under pressure is another. While FAST RPC shines in controlled settings, it’s still building its reputation compared to established players that handle massive transaction volumes—think billions in annual throughput across global users. As of October 23, 2025, recent updates from Primev indicate ongoing tests with increased node distribution to match these heavyweights, ensuring it can withstand peak network demands without skipping a beat. This evolution draws from real-world data, where Ethereum’s transaction speeds have historically hovered around 12-15 seconds per block, but FAST RPC slashes that wait dramatically for users prioritizing velocity.

Easy Integration and Brand Alignment with Cutting-Edge Exchanges
Setting up FAST RPC is straightforward, much like swapping out an old phone charger for a faster one. Just link it to your wallet via MetaMask or WalletConnect, top up a dedicated gas tank at the specified address, and you’re ready to roll with minimal friction. FAQ: Your Questions on Ethereum’s Millisecond Preconfirmations
What exactly is preconfirmation in Ethereum transactions?
Preconfirmation is like an early assurance from block builders that your transaction will make it into the next block, happening in as little as 200 milliseconds with tools like FAST RPC, speeding up everything from ETH transfers to NFT mints.
How does FAST RPC compare to traditional Ethereum RPCs?
Unlike slower traditional RPCs that can lag under heavy use, FAST RPC delivers sub-second preconfirmations, making it ideal for users who want mainnet speed without switching layers—think of it as an upgrade for quicker, more responsive interactions.
Is FAST RPC ready for widespread use as of 2025?
Yes, with ongoing scaling tests and integrations, it’s gaining traction, though it’s still building up to handle massive loads like established providers. Recent updates show improved node distribution for better reliability.
